Native-bred cattle show and sale
Caledonian Marts, Stirling, had forward 402 store cattle at their autumn show and sale of native breed cattle.
Overall champion went to West Dron, Bridge of Earn, with a Shorthorn bullock which sold for £1,260.
Reserve champion came from Bowridge, Carluke, with an Aberdeen-Angus bullock selling for £1,300.
Highland bullocks averaged 184ppk and sold to 192p and £900 for a pen from Cloan Estate, Auchterarder.
Galloways & Belted Galloway bullocks averaged 182p and sold to 196p for a pen from Blairvockie, Rowardennan, and to £760 from the same home.
Beef Shorthorn bullocks averaged 201p and sold to 286p and £1,260 for the overall champion from WA MacKinnon.
Hereford bullocks averaged 191p, selling to 195p from Cowden Farm, Dollar, and to £1,160 from the same home.
Aberdeen-Angus bullocks averaged 202p, selling to 226p for the reserve champion and to £1,300 for the same beast from RW Moffat.
Other breed bullocks averaged 195p, selling to 207p for a Simmental Cross from Langholm and to £990 for a Limousin Cross from Easter Coilechat.
Highland heifers averaged 151p, selling to 186p from Cloan Estate and to £870 from CA Prentice, 8 West Bank, Ravenstruther.
Beef Shorthorn heifers averaged 186p, selling to 203p, from Woodcockfaulds, Linlithgow, and to £900 from the same home.
Aberdeen-Angus heifers averaged 193p, topping at 203p from Cowden, Dollar and to £900 from Cowden.
Other breed heifers had an average of 182p, selling to 211p for a Limousin Cross from Woodcockdaleand £990 from Woodcockdale.
Also forward were 2,832 store lambs, ewe lambs and feeding ewes in conjunction of the show and sale of Blackface wedder lambs sponsored by the Blackface Sheep Society.
Champion: A Frame, Burnside (£56.50). Reserve: Miss Cameron, Spittlehill (£50).
Leading prices outwith the show: Rotmell £51.50, Edentaggart £51. Overall average for 1,646 Blackface lambs £42.03 (+£1.02 on year).
Cross lamb leading prices: Texel Craigievern £68.50.
Ewe lamb leading prices: Mule£90 and £86 Devol House.
Feeding ewes leading prices: BFX £40 East Mitchelton.
